Fig. 1: High-resolution measurements of the coherent flows from collectives of eukaryotic and prokaryotic cells.

From: Evidence of universal conformal invariance in living biological matter

Fig. 1

a,b, Representative velocity and vorticity fields observed in monolayers of eukaryotic MDCK cells (a) and prokaryotic WT P. aeruginosa cells (b). The colour map shows the local vorticity and the zero-vorticity contours are marked with black lines. The vorticity is normalized by its maximum value. The insets show a subset of cells within a single field of view, which have been overlaid with green arrows showing the local velocity. Here we have quantified movement using single-cell tracking (PIV), but we have also verified our results using PTV (Methods and Table 2).
